Shredded BBQ Chicken

  • 1lb Bo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 Cup ketchup
  • 2 Tbs worcestershire 
  • 1 Tbs and 1 tsp brown sugar 
  • 1 Tbs chili powder 
  • 1.5 Tsp hot sauce 
Combine all ingredients above into a freezer bag. Take out the night before serving. Cook on low for 8 hours.
